If the inside edge of the 4 cylinder muffler is like my 2 V6 mufflers, it is curved to fit around the spare tire; so, you may have trouble finding a quiet replacement because of the lack of space. The Dealer had to drop my mufflers to install my hitch, so there is not much room under there to work with.
